Versatile Paperboard & Carton Testing with the PCA Score Bend Tester
The ability to predetermine settings in the production of cartons can increase overall efficiency. Maintaining identical package specifications between the producer and the packager has also shown to be of mutual benefit for increasing savings in less reworks, rejects and down-time. The 1270 PCA Score Bend tester can also measure spring back after folding providing critical information for sealing or gluing operations.
- The 1270 PCA measures the force to open or bend paperboard and scored paper carton also corrugated score quality.
- Force data is vital for accurately configuring machinery that controls cartons on form, fill and seal lines and to analyze carton performance for runnability and quality control.

Available fixtures
Bending fixture for TAPPI T577
The Bending Fixture is optional and uses a pneumatic clamp that is operated with a foot-control pedal. Pneumatic clamping ensures a secure hold and higher repeatability than manual clamping. The bending plate exerts the force required to bend the sample up to 90°. A set of three reference plates are included that are used to verify accuracy. This fixture meets TAPPI T577, the standard for bending properties of folded cartons and scored paperboard.
The bending fixture measures:
- Maximum force to bend a carton sample up to 90°
- Bending stiffness of paperboard and folded carton materials
- Score ratio of scored vs. unscored paperboard
- Carton fold springback force
Opening fixture
The Opening Fixture measures the maximum force required to open a flat folded carton along score lines. This data can help determine why a folding carton fails to perform properly in a production operation and is vital for accurately configuring machinery on form, fill and seal lines. The opening force mode accepts samples from 25.4 to 457.2 mm (1 in to 18 in) when flat.
COF fixture
The COF Fixture consists of a sample platform and sled. The platform provides a travel distance of 203 mm (8 inches) and quickly mounts to a support plate above the bending fixture, which minimizes time to switch between bending and coefficient of friction testing. The 1270 PCA includes the necessary software to measure static and kinetic coefficient of friction. (Part #1270-3009)
Score quality fixture
The Score Quality Fixture measures score quality of corrugated containers according to TAPPI T829. The fixture mounts to the 1270 PCA Score Bend Tester and produces score break force values for both scored and unscored sections of the sample, which are used to calculate a score ratio and determine a pass or fail result.
